Not going to give you any specifics, but will give you a few general impressions. Each demon is much more situational now meaning there are ideal fights for each demon, but fights in which the wrong demon will get you killed as well. Additionally each demon is looking for something different to appease it and a few will attack certain targets on site (in addition to what they did before). Challegha and Morossa I thought had the biggest drawbacks, though Challegha was probably my favorite demon overall when it wasnt killing me or my group. Mors-Gravis seemed to have the least drawbacks, but I never figured out what it wanted, which was a drawback for me. Harmentia was fierce, as long as I could keep one alive. Overall, old demons were easier to use, but these kept you on your toes more, or ate you (they usually ate me.)
